Metzeler has unveiled DynaTread, an adaptive system where the tread pattern changes as pace increases. First introduced on the Roadtec 02 in 2024, the patented technology has now been extended to the sportier Sportec 01. The aim is to adapt how the tire meets the road depending on riding conditions.
